je ne connais ni zope, ni ror, si ce n'est que de nom, donc je ne m'avancerai pas au niveau comparaison. Je peux juste dire que Jelix est un framework moderne, issue d'une expérience de 6 ans en terme de développement de framework php professionnel. À toi de regarder la doc pour voir si il te convient ou non.
Pour moi, ajax, c'est un concept coté client, s'appuyant sur des services web fournis par un serveur. Jelix te permet de faire la partie serveur. Pour le moment, rien coté client, pour la simple et bonne raison que :
1) il y a pléthore de bibliothèques javascript pour faire de l'ajax qui nettoie tout du sol au plafond. Entre celles qui font le strict minimum mais mal, et d'autres, véritables usines à gaz de plusieurs dizaines de ko (c'est à dire, qui ne font pas que de l'ajax, mais aussi des animations DOM, simuli de drag and drop &cie), il m'est pour le moment difficile de choisir.
2) si il fallait en choisir une, cela voudrait dire qu'il y a trop de chance que cela ne plaise pas. Donc pour l'instant, le développeur utilise celle qui veut, et développe les services web avec jelix (en json, xml ou ce qu'il veut, il y a tout ce qu'il faut dans jelix)
3) Ce n'est pas ma priorité d'offrir un truc full ajax dans tous les sens. Ajax n'est pour moi qu'une petite brique dans la réalisation d'un site/application. Mais si il y a des contributeurs qui veulent proposer quelque chose, pas de soucis (sous forme de plugin de template par ex)
En feuilletant les ouvrages sur AJAX il y a 2-3 jours je n'ai vu en effet aucune réferrence à Jelix. A moins que cela soit prévu dans une version future ?
Tu sais qu'il faut plusieurs semaines, plusieurs mois pour écrire un bouquin ? En dehors du fait que Jelix ne s'occupe pas encore d'ajax coté client, c'est peut-être un peu normal que jelix n'y soit pas référencé, tu ne trouves pas ?
> Ne rien mesurer, c'est laisser libre cours aux fantasmes frontistes.
Exactement, sans chiffres statistiques existant, on peut dire n'importe quoi, genre "y a 70% de noirs en france, ça suffit, bla bla bla".
Comment expliquer que ce chiffre est faux et dénoncer les calomnies si on n'a pas de stats réèlles qui prouvent le contraire ? Et pour faire des stats, il faut des sondages... CQFD
ils développent depuis plusieurs mois la deuxième version de leur site, avec jelix donc, ils sont maintenant en beta, mais ils ne veulent pas communiquer là dessus pour le moment. Donc je ne dis rien pour le moment. patience donc :-) (mais, avec un peu de recherche... ;-) )
Et petite précision : je ne travaille pas pour eux, ni pour aucun des autres sites qui utilisent le framework d'ailleurs :-) Mais ils ont tous plus ou moins contribué au projet (surtout deboggage/patchs bugs pour certains).
Je viens de voir la partie PHP du code source de sharedance. bon, je dois avouer que je suis un tout petit peu déçu, il aurait pu proposer une version sous forme d'extension C pour php :-)
Reste l'évolutivité, la monté en charge et donc l'ajout en parrallèle de serveur ShareDance ? J'imagine que pour les skyblogs il n'y a pas qu'un seul serveur qui gère les sessions
Mon petit doigt me dis qu'effectivement, la plateforme technique de skyblog ne doit pas se résumer à un seul serveur, et que les mecs qui y bossent, sont loin d'être des neuneu du dev web :-)
Connaissant l'auteur, Mr Jedi, (depuis.... pfiouuu, ça date : HP48, RTC-One toussa..), je ne doute absolument pas de l'excellence de l'outils, sans même l'avoir testé :-) (pureftpd par ex est une petite merveille, faut l'avouer..)
>Je connais pas du tout SVN, mais il m'a l'air tout a fait calqué sur CVS niveau utilisation.
Ben interresse toi à SVN ! Car même si il reprend en (tres) gros les commandes, SVN a été grandement simplifié (c'était le but du projet d'ailleurs, qui, je le rappelle a été fondé par des anciens dev de feu CVS)
Avec CVS, moi aussi les commandes me rebutaient. Plein de switches et paramètres dans tout les sens. Obligé d'utiliser un outil graphique sinon ça m'énervait trop.
Quand je suis passé à subversion, les commandes sont tellement simples que je n'ai depuis jamais réutilisé d'outils graphique. Le tutoriel aussi est très bien fait, ce qui a certainement influencé mon appréciation. ( http://svnbook.red-bean.com/ )
Franchement, passe à SVN... C'est que du bonheur quand on a connu CVS.
Hypothèse à 2 balles : c'est peut-être juste pour embrouiller les consommateurs, et inconsciemment, les forcer à acheter plus grand (comme si c'était pas assez cher à taille équivalente entre un plat et un cathodique...)
c'est pas un permis voilier qu'il faut, il faudrait juste avoir à passer obligatoirement le code maritime. Mais bon, c'est inutile aussi voir ridicule (vous voulez un 4.20 ? passez le code !)
Parce que bon, savoir manoeuvrer un bateau à voile, y a presque autant de façon que de type de voilier. Donc il faudrait beaucoup plus de type de permis que pour les bateaux à moteurs. Ingérable. Et puis que prendrait-t-on comme référence pour déterminer les niveaux de permis ? La longueur ? la surface de voile ?
Alors qu'un bateau à moteur, en général, ça se passe pareil : tu as une barre, et une manette de gaz. Donc c'est plus simple de mettre en place un permis pour ces engins.
Sans parler qu'il est beaucoup, beaucoup plus facile de piloter un bateau moteur qu'un bateau à voile. Ça se conduit comme une voiture (presque). Donc n'importe qui peut piloter un bateau moteur. Si il n'y avait pas de permis, alors le code maritime serait ignoré, et on aurait beaucoup plus d'accident à mon avis.
Avec un voilier, pour apprendre à le manipuler, il faut quand même apprendre un minimum de chose, qui te font prendre conscience de la difficulté de la mer, ce qui t'oblige quand même plus ou moins à apprendre le code maritime et autre joyeuseté. Donc un permis pour les bateaux à voile, ce n'est pas si nécessaire que ça.
Pour des présentations à la flash, ce serait plutôt SMIL qu'il faudrait implémenter, en plus du SVG : http://www.w3.org/AudioVideo/
Il y a eu une implémentation expérimentale dans Firefox. ( http://xulfr.org/wiki/SMIL ) Peut être sera t-elle intégrée dans les mois à venir selon les dernières nouvelles..
Sinon, Flash et SVG peuvent très bien cohabiter ensemble, voir une démo ici : http://ljouanneau.com/softs/adilla/adilla.xml (il faut flash 9 minimum apparement, et bien sur FF 1.5 mini) : une balle passe de la zone flash à la zone SVG.
si tu précharge konqueror, effectivement, konqueror n'aura plus qu'a chargé khtml
Euh.. c'est le contraire que tu a voulu dire non ? konqueror n'est qu'une interface graphique autour du composant khtml. Si konqueror, khtml est forcément chargé. L'inverse par contre n'est pas forcément vrai. Khtml est utilisé il me semble dans plusieurs applis (c'est un composant kpart si je ne me trompe pas...)
Firefox est lent en comparaison avec Konqueror...
Tout à fait d'accord, mais konqueror n'apporte pas autant en matière de technologie et de possibilités... Bref, pas facile à comparer quand même.
Quand on voit la lourdeur de FF (firefox) dont l'interface graphique est en JS,
Faux. L'interface graphique est en XUL, et scripté en JS.
M'enfin la (relative) lourdeur de FF n'est pas du qu'à JS, fort heureusement... spidermonkey, l'interpreteur JS, est l'un des plus performant qui existe.
Ce qui est lent dans Gecko, ce n'est pas JS, mais les manipulations DOM (il y a un mapping assez lourd entre les objets DOM C++ et leur representation javascript...).
[^] # Re: Un petit résumé SVP?
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Jelix 1.0 beta 1. Évalué à 2.
Pour moi, ajax, c'est un concept coté client, s'appuyant sur des services web fournis par un serveur. Jelix te permet de faire la partie serveur. Pour le moment, rien coté client, pour la simple et bonne raison que :
1) il y a pléthore de bibliothèques javascript pour faire de l'ajax qui nettoie tout du sol au plafond. Entre celles qui font le strict minimum mais mal, et d'autres, véritables usines à gaz de plusieurs dizaines de ko (c'est à dire, qui ne font pas que de l'ajax, mais aussi des animations DOM, simuli de drag and drop &cie), il m'est pour le moment difficile de choisir.
2) si il fallait en choisir une, cela voudrait dire qu'il y a trop de chance que cela ne plaise pas. Donc pour l'instant, le développeur utilise celle qui veut, et développe les services web avec jelix (en json, xml ou ce qu'il veut, il y a tout ce qu'il faut dans jelix)
3) Ce n'est pas ma priorité d'offrir un truc full ajax dans tous les sens. Ajax n'est pour moi qu'une petite brique dans la réalisation d'un site/application. Mais si il y a des contributeurs qui veulent proposer quelque chose, pas de soucis (sous forme de plugin de template par ex)
Tu sais qu'il faut plusieurs semaines, plusieurs mois pour écrire un bouquin ? En dehors du fait que Jelix ne s'occupe pas encore d'ajax coté client, c'est peut-être un peu normal que jelix n'y soit pas référencé, tu ne trouves pas ?
[^] # Re: ajoutons à cela...
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Sauvez nous, voyageurs de la ligne 13. Évalué à 2.
bah, tu sais, quand tu connais ce que veux dire l'acronyme (Rentre Avec Tes Pieds)....
----> [] hop hop hop poussez pas sur ce quai bondé de la ligne 13, pas envie de tomber sur la voie..
# Et openID ?
Posté par Laurent J (site web personnel, Mastodon) . En réponse à la dépêche Certification SAML 2.0 de Lasso 2.0. Évalué à 2.
[^] # Re: anti-racisme = racisme
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al La Cnil dérive.... Évalué à 3.
Exactement, sans chiffres statistiques existant, on peut dire n'importe quoi, genre "y a 70% de noirs en france, ça suffit, bla bla bla".
Comment expliquer que ce chiffre est faux et dénoncer les calomnies si on n'a pas de stats réèlles qui prouvent le contraire ? Et pour faire des stats, il faut des sondages... CQFD
[^] # Re: [HS]Question vocabulaire
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Jelix 1.0 beta 1. Évalué à 2.
[^] # Re: [HS]Question vocabulaire
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Jelix 1.0 beta 1. Évalué à 2.
[^] # Re: TFA
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Jelix 1.0 beta 1. Évalué à 2.
[^] # Re: TFA
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Jelix 1.0 beta 1. Évalué à 2.
Et petite précision : je ne travaille pas pour eux, ni pour aucun des autres sites qui utilisent le framework d'ailleurs :-) Mais ils ont tous plus ou moins contribué au projet (surtout deboggage/patchs bugs pour certains).
# et les liens
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Sortie de Zimbra 4.5. Évalué à 2.
Donc voilà : http://www.zimbra.com/
# meme souci en php
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Pourquoi je hais les locales. Évalué à 4.
http://fr2.php.net/setlocale (section warning)
Franchement, c'est pourri...
[^] # Re: sharedance
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Centralisation des sessions PHP: mysql, mcache, sharedance, etc .... Évalué à 2.
# memcache
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Centralisation des sessions PHP: mysql, mcache, sharedance, etc .... Évalué à 2.
# sharedance
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Centralisation des sessions PHP: mysql, mcache, sharedance, etc .... Évalué à 5.
Mon petit doigt me dis qu'effectivement, la plateforme technique de skyblog ne doit pas se résumer à un seul serveur, et que les mecs qui y bossent, sont loin d'être des neuneu du dev web :-)
Connaissant l'auteur, Mr Jedi, (depuis.... pfiouuu, ça date : HP48, RTC-One toussa..), je ne doute absolument pas de l'excellence de l'outils, sans même l'avoir testé :-) (pureftpd par ex est une petite merveille, faut l'avouer..)
[^] # Re: Vocabulaire
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Bonnes pratique pour le développement. Évalué à 2.
Ben interresse toi à SVN ! Car même si il reprend en (tres) gros les commandes, SVN a été grandement simplifié (c'était le but du projet d'ailleurs, qui, je le rappelle a été fondé par des anciens dev de feu CVS)
Avec CVS, moi aussi les commandes me rebutaient. Plein de switches et paramètres dans tout les sens. Obligé d'utiliser un outil graphique sinon ça m'énervait trop.
Quand je suis passé à subversion, les commandes sont tellement simples que je n'ai depuis jamais réutilisé d'outils graphique. Le tutoriel aussi est très bien fait, ce qui a certainement influencé mon appréciation. ( http://svnbook.red-bean.com/ )
Franchement, passe à SVN... C'est que du bonheur quand on a connu CVS.
[^] # Re: Et le pouce, alors ?
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Les standards et l'interopérabilité dans l'exploration spatiale. Évalué à 2.
[^] # Re: C'est le blog de Thierry Stoer ?
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Les standards et l'interopérabilité dans l'exploration spatiale. Évalué à 3.
Parce que bon, savoir manoeuvrer un bateau à voile, y a presque autant de façon que de type de voilier. Donc il faudrait beaucoup plus de type de permis que pour les bateaux à moteurs. Ingérable. Et puis que prendrait-t-on comme référence pour déterminer les niveaux de permis ? La longueur ? la surface de voile ?
Alors qu'un bateau à moteur, en général, ça se passe pareil : tu as une barre, et une manette de gaz. Donc c'est plus simple de mettre en place un permis pour ces engins.
Sans parler qu'il est beaucoup, beaucoup plus facile de piloter un bateau moteur qu'un bateau à voile. Ça se conduit comme une voiture (presque). Donc n'importe qui peut piloter un bateau moteur. Si il n'y avait pas de permis, alors le code maritime serait ignoré, et on aurait beaucoup plus d'accident à mon avis.
Avec un voilier, pour apprendre à le manipuler, il faut quand même apprendre un minimum de chose, qui te font prendre conscience de la difficulté de la mer, ce qui t'oblige quand même plus ou moins à apprendre le code maritime et autre joyeuseté. Donc un permis pour les bateaux à voile, ce n'est pas si nécessaire que ça.
# adresse ?
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Adresse à coucher dehors. Évalué à 1.
ah ? bof, pas plus qu'une autre.
enlevement@interieur.gouv.fr si je me souviens bien...
De toute façon, c'est toujours compliqué d'écouter des adresse emails.
(et sinon, aussi courte pourrait-elle être, ça ne pourrait pas être justice.fr, puisque ce n'est pas la justice qui fait les recherches...)
[^] # Re: reuh
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Adresse à coucher dehors. Évalué à 5.
# SMIL
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al canvas, svg, audio et video ?. Évalué à 6.
Il y a eu une implémentation expérimentale dans Firefox. ( http://xulfr.org/wiki/SMIL ) Peut être sera t-elle intégrée dans les mois à venir selon les dernières nouvelles..
Sinon, Flash et SVG peuvent très bien cohabiter ensemble, voir une démo ici : http://ljouanneau.com/softs/adilla/adilla.xml (il faut flash 9 minimum apparement, et bien sur FF 1.5 mini) : une balle passe de la zone flash à la zone SVG.
(bien sûr, on peut faire ça en pure SVG..)
[^] # Re: en même temps...
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Ergonomie de Firefox. Évalué à -2.
Euh.. c'est le contraire que tu a voulu dire non ? konqueror n'est qu'une interface graphique autour du composant khtml. Si konqueror, khtml est forcément chargé. L'inverse par contre n'est pas forcément vrai. Khtml est utilisé il me semble dans plusieurs applis (c'est un composant kpart si je ne me trompe pas...)
Tout à fait d'accord, mais konqueror n'apporte pas autant en matière de technologie et de possibilités... Bref, pas facile à comparer quand même.
[^] # Re: en même temps...
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Ergonomie de Firefox. Évalué à 3.
Que crois tu qu'ils font à longueur de temps ? :-)
Gecko 1.9 promet d'être beaucoup plus rapide que 1.8.
[^] # Re: La recherche dans les bookmarks est mon rêve
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Ergonomie de Firefox. Évalué à 5.
# en même temps...
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Ergonomie de Firefox. Évalué à 2.
En même temps, khtml est lancé au démarrage de KDE il me semble. Ça aide...
Et puis bon, tu as 12 extensions. Mais est ce que Konqueror t'offre tout ce que tes extensions t'apportent ?
[^] # Re: C'est comme le reste ...
Posté par Laurent J (site web personnel, Mastodon) . En réponse au journal Ergonomie de Firefox. Évalué à 2.
C'est le DOM qui est lent, pas javascript. Merci de pas tout confondre.
[^] # Re: Bench pour pc ?
Posté par Laurent J (site web personnel, Mastodon) . En réponse au sondage Le Javascript c'est. Évalué à 3.
Faux. L'interface graphique est en XUL, et scripté en JS.
M'enfin la (relative) lourdeur de FF n'est pas du qu'à JS, fort heureusement... spidermonkey, l'interpreteur JS, est l'un des plus performant qui existe.
Ce qui est lent dans Gecko, ce n'est pas JS, mais les manipulations DOM (il y a un mapping assez lourd entre les objets DOM C++ et leur representation javascript...).